How to Convert Centimeter per Square Second to Femtometer per Square Second

Conversion Formula

1 cm/s² = 1E+13 fm/s²
1 fm/s² = 1E-13 cm/s²

Centimeter per Square Second

cm/s²

Definition

The centimeter per square second (cm/s²) is a unit of acceleration, representing the rate of change of velocity per unit time in centimeters. It is equal to one-hundredth of a meter per square second.

History/Origin

Derived from the centimeter, a metric unit of length equal to one-hundredth of a meter, and the second. It is commonly used in scientific and engineering applications for measuring small accelerations.

Current Use

Widely used in physics, engineering, and mechanics for measuring small accelerations, particularly in laboratory experiments, educational demonstrations, and precision measurements.
